WebIf you borrow $100,000 against your equity using a HELOC and use it to pay off your mortgage, you’ll still have to pay off your HELOC. 2. You could lose your home if you default. Your home serves as collateral on a HELOC or a home equity loan. If you fall behind on payments, your lender can foreclose, just as your original mortgage lender could. the simpanions tumblr

WebMar 31, 2024 · For example, if your home is appraised at $400,000 and the remaining balance of your mortgage is $100,000, here’s how you would calculate the potential loan amount: $400,000 x .9 = $360,000. $360,000 – $100,000 = $260,000. This means you could secure up to $260,000 if you obtained a home equity loan. WebHELOC closing costs are generally lower than home equity loan closing costs that range between 2% and 5% of the loan amount. The most expensive HELOC fee is typically the home appraisal. Other home equity lines of credit fees and costs include title insurance, recording fee, tax certification fee, flood certificate fee and document preparation ...
